The story so far

Patrick Sandoval completed his long-awaited debut for the Boston Red Sox, delivering a sharp performance following a prolonged injury absence. His return coincided with the team's series sweep against the Chicago White Sox. Coverage from Yahoo Sports, Reuters, and Boston Sports Journal highlights Sandoval's effectiveness during the game.

Reports from outlets including MassLive and Yardbarker also emphasize the impact of Caleb Durbin, who hit a two-run homer to help secure the victory. The team is currently on a six-game winning streak. Observers are tracking the status of Contreras, who is facing a suspension.
